Title pretty much sums it up. I recently heard from two pharmacists who are adamant that the law now states that CIII through V scripts do not expire like CII. I live in Georgia and going through the "Rules and Regulations of the State of Georgia" I keep finding that a CIII - V script is only valid for 6 months or 5 refills like I was taught in Pharm Law.

http://rules.sos.ga.gov/nllxml/georgiacodesGetcv.aspx?urlRedirected=yes&data=admin&lookingfor=480-22

Is there something I am missing or have the statutes changes and I'm simply researching the old ones. Does federal law in this matter supersede state and its federal law that claims CIII - V don't expire? The fact that two different pharmacists on two different days brought up the same point has me doubting myself.
